Doha: Virginia Commonwealth University School of the Arts in Qatar (VCUarts Qatar), a Qatar Foundation (QF) partner university, will offer portfolio development classes for high school students during the first semester of the academic year 2024.
Organized by the University’s Community and Continuing Education (CCE) wing, the classes are a series of in-depth, non-credit sessions for students who would like to gain the skills necessary to develop a competitive portfolio of their art and design work tailored to university requirements.
The program is offered across four different time schedules, allowing students to choose a timetable that best suits their individual needs and day-to-day routines.
For the year 2024, applicants can choose from classes that run as follows: September 1 - October 20; September 16 - November 4; October 1 - November 19; and October 23 - December 11.
The program focuses on a key factor that art, design and architecture universities look for in addition to technical skills when selecting suitable applicants for their programs—originality in thinking and development. Hence, the program is designed to encourage participants to develop portfolios that reflect their unique interpretations of a theme or topic.
